Brand Building on a Budget: Tips for Entrepreneurs

Building a brand without overspending requires creativity and strategic thinking. Entrepreneurs can implement several low-cost marketing techniques to enhance their brand visibility. One effective approach is leveraging social media platforms. These channels offer free tools for brand promotion. Creating engaging content helps attract potential customers and build a community. Consistency in branding across various platforms is crucial, so ensure your logo, colors, and messaging remain unified. Collaborate with influencers who resonate with your brand values, even on a small scale, to gain exposure. Utilize user-generated content by encouraging your customers to share their experiences. This not only engages your existing customers but also attracts new ones through word-of-mouth marketing. By focusing on authenticity, you can connect with your audience on a personal level. Measure your results periodically to understand which strategies yield the best return on investment. Tools such as Google Analytics can assist in tracking website traffic. Gather feedback from your customers to refine your approach continuously. Remember, a strong brand takes time to develop, so remain patient and persistent in your efforts.

One way to enhance your brand is through storytelling, which can foster deeper connections. Stories that communicate your brand’s mission and values often resonate more than traditional advertising. Consider using your website for a blog that shares your entrepreneurial journey, lessons learned, and customer testimonials to illustrate your branding. This can help build trust and credibility over time, making your audience more likely to engage with you. Another cost-effective strategy involves networking. Attend local events or workshops related to your industry. Establishing connections with other business owners can lead to collaborations, partnerships, or referral opportunities that enhance your brand image. This organic approach can often yield better results than paid advertising. Additionally, creating valuable content that meets the needs of your target audience is essential. Whether it’s articles, videos, or infographics, ensure the content is educational and engaging. Optimize your content for search engines to increase visibility. This will help potential customers discover your brand organically, reducing costs related to paid promotions. Remember that every touchpoint with customers is an opportunity to reinforce your brand’s value.

Utilizing Free Marketing Tools

Leveraging free tools can significantly enhance your brand-building efforts on a budget. Start by exploring platforms like Canva for designing graphics. It offers numerous templates that can help you produce high-quality visuals that align with your brand aesthetics. Visually appealing content is critical for capturing attention, particularly on social media. Moreover, consider utilizing email marketing platforms such as Mailchimp, which provide free tiers suitable for small businesses. Email marketing can be potent, allowing you to communicate directly with your audience about promotions, updates, and personalized content. Regular newsletters can help maintain customer engagement and keep your brand top of mind. Don’t underestimate the power of community engagement; local forums and groups can boost brand awareness without significant financial investments. Additionally, joining relevant online discussion groups can provide insights and feedback directly from your target audience. This can guide your strategies and inform decisions about your product offerings. Always stay open to learning and adapting your approach based on this feedback. Your dedication to improvement will help solidify your brand reputation in the long run.

Partnerships can also be a key factor in brand building. Connect with other local businesses to co-host events or promotions. This approach allows you to share resources while reaching a broader audience. Collaborating with complementary brands is always a win-win situation that requires minimal financial investment. In addition, explore opportunities for guest blogging or podcasting, which will increase your brand exposure in different circles. Engaging in public speaking at local organizations can also raise awareness about your brand without incurring additional costs. Attend workshops or local networking events where you can share your expertise while marketing your business indirectly. Research audience-relevant topics that align with your expertise. This shared knowledge can enhance your reputation and establish you as a thought leader within your industry. Furthermore, always keep track of your networking efforts. Establishing a CRM system, even a simple one can help you manage and nurture these connections effectively. It will also allow you to follow up with leads generated through networking effortlessly. Make the most of these opportunities to maximize your budget-friendly brand-building efforts.

Online Presence and SEO

A well-optimized online presence is crucial for modern brand building. Ensuring your website is user-friendly can drastically improve brand perception. Perform site audits periodically to ensure smooth navigation and responsiveness. Invest time in search engine optimization (SEO) strategies to increase your website’s visibility and rankings. Conduct keyword research to identify terms your target audience is searching for, and integrate these into your website content. Write engaging blog articles that provide value to visitors. This not only positions you as an industry expert but also attracts organic traffic to your site. Optimize images and videos to enhance loading speed, influencing your search rankings positively. Lastly, ensure that your metadata is compelling, encouraging click-throughs from search results. Engaging visuals or creatives can significantly enhance user experience, making customers more likely to remember and recommend your brand. Don’t forget the importance of mobile optimization; your website should function seamlessly across devices. By focusing on blurring the lines between aesthetics and functionality, you can effectively build a strong brand presence without extensive financial investment.

Another essential element is customer engagement. Actively interact with your audience through social media to build a loyal community. Host contests or surveys to stimulate discussions around your brand, encouraging user participation. Give special recognition to top fans or provide incentives for sharing your content, creating ambassadors for your brand. Besides, respond promptly and authentically to customer inquiries or comments, which reinforces your commitment to customer satisfaction. Monitoring online reviews and feedback is crucial. Encourage satisfied customers to leave positive reviews and respond appreciatively. Address any negative feedback professionally to demonstrate your dedication to improvement. This can have a substantial impact on your brand perception. Finally, consider using a newsletter to keep your audience informed about news, promotions, and industry insights. Consistent connection helps establish a long-term relationship, making your brand a top choice when customers need products or services you offer. This regular communication fosters loyalty and brand recognition over time, building a solid foundation for future growth. Continuously analyze the effectiveness of your engagement tactics and adapt based on feedback for optimal results.

Measuring Success

Measuring the success of your brand-building efforts is vital to understanding what strategies work best. Utilize analytics tools to evaluate the performance of your campaigns, such as Google Analytics for website traffic and performance analysis. Track metrics such as click-through rates, conversion rates, and average time spent on your pages. This data will reveal user behavior and preferences, enabling you to adjust your marketing approach to better meet audience needs. Social media analytics provide similarly valuable insights into engagement and reach. Assess which types of posts resonate the most with your followers, and refine your content strategy accordingly. Additionally, you can run A/B tests on advertisements or email campaigns to determine optimum effectiveness. These insights help you minimize costs while maximizing impact. Remember, branding is an ongoing process that evolves with your audience and market trends. Regularly check in on your brand’s performance, adjusting your strategy to leverage emerging opportunities and address any weaknesses. Your adaptability to data can lead to financial success and a more robust brand image over time, making the effort worthwhile. Always stay proactive in assessing and improving your brand-building strategies.
